If I only had three words to describe my stay at Mulberry Lavender Farm, I would say, “What matters most.” In less than twenty-four hours, I was given the gift of a beautiful reset. From the moment I stepped out of the car, it seemed as if time collapsed. The first one to greet me was a beautiful turkey with his feathers fanned out in all his grandeur. He slowly approached and then stopped a short distance away as if to say, “Welcome.” The next thing I noticed was that no one was in a hurry. The owners tended to chores with a rhythm and routine that can only come from years of knowing and caring for each animal--and yes, they all have names. As darkness approached, the peacocks flew up to the highest branches of a large tree to roost for the night. The century-old house has welcomed many visitors through the years and I immediately felt at home. Beautiful linens, lace curtains, antique furnishings, and books offered comfort and charm from a simpler time. I guess I had forgotten a few things about what makes my life meaningful amidst my busy calendar of to-dos. The atmosphere at Mulberry Lavender Farm invited me to relax and enjoy the experience. A few of my favorite things— - A breakfast frittata made with fresh eggs and hot biscuits served with homemade butter and honey harvested from the bee hives just a few steps out the door. - An early morning walk hearing the roosters announce the beginning of a new day. - A cozy bed with colorful and soft linens. - Large windows with beautiful views and lace curtains. - Watching the owners tend to the animals with love and attention while whistling a song. Do yourself a favor and take a few days off from your daily grind to enjoy a peaceful reset--a gift to yourself.

Property Description
- Opened: 1865
- Number of Rooms: 2
With a stay at Mulberry Lavender Farm and B&B in Mulberry, you'll be 7.9 mi (12.7 km) from Jack Daniel's Distillery and 12.6 mi (20.3 km) from Tims Ford State Park. This bed & breakfast is 14.9 mi (23.9 km) from Prichard's Distillery and 19.5 mi (31.4 km) from Beechcraft Heritage Museum.
Take in the views from a garden and make use of amenities such as gift shops/newsstands and a fireplace in the lobby. Additional amenities at this Colonial bed & breakfast include a picnic area and barbecue grills.
A complimentary local cuisine breakfast is served daily from 8 AM to 9 AM.
Featured amenities include multilingual staff, coffee/tea in a common area, and a water dispenser. Free self parking is available onsite.
Treat yourself to a stay in one of the 3 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ring fireplaces. Your memory foam bed comes with Egyptian cotton sheets. Conveniences include desks and separate sitting areas.
